The dual values for (nonbasic) variables are called Reduced Costs in the case of linear programming problems, and Reduced Gradients for nonlinear problems. The Sensitivity Report provides classical sensitivity analysis information for both linear and nonlinear programming problems, including dual values (in both cases) and range information (for linear problems only).
